Ted Male Lakeland Terrier
Ted is a charming Lakeland Terrier and being a Terrier, he likes to be active and do things. He’s 3 years old in May and neutered. He has been well-trained and has the skills needed for life as a family pet. He’s good with people and affectionate with family members – and he adores a belly rub!! A great companion whether out for a run, walk, or pottering / settled in the home, he loves playing with his ball whether in the garden or out on a walk. He’s confident and loves to play, given the opportunity, with dogs he knows.
Ted can become over excited and also, at times, as an adolescent, lack confidence and be foolhardy / reactive in the presence of unfamiliar dogs – so for these reasons he would need ongoing training with his socialisation by someone who is confident in handling him.
Whilst he does not have experience of living with children and other dogs he could live as part of a multidog household if the right mix and with older children where there is parental care and guidance.
